Stafford County Public Schools (SCPS) high school students shall be
scheduled for a full school day unless the student is enrolled in a
cooperative work-study program. A student who is approved to participate
in a school-sponsored field trip or other activity shall be counted as present.
The Superintendent or designee must approve exceptions to a full day
schedule on an individual basis.
It is the responsibility of a parent/guardian to notify the school of any
absences that occur. Parents/guardians are expected to provide a
notification including the date(s) and reason for the student’s absence from
school upon the student’s return to school. Notification will be documented
and maintained until the end of the school year.
Tardies
A student who arrives at school after the 7:40 am bell is considered tardy to
school.
A student who enters the classroom after the tardy bell for each block is
considered tardy to class.
UNEXCUSED tardies include but are not limited to: oversleeping, car
trouble, missed bus, and any other reason not listed as excused in the
Student Code of Conduct. Excessive excused tardiness will require doctor,
dental or court documentation.
Students will have two days to bring a tardy note into the attendance office.
Consequences For Tardies
Tardies to School or Class are counted per semester.
1st Tardy to School or Class -Warning
2nd Tardy to School or Class-Warning
3rd Tardy to School or Class -Call home
4th Tardy to School or Class -After school detention and suspended parking pass
for 5 days
5th Tardy to School or Class -After school detention and suspended parking pass
for 10 days
6th Tardy to School or Class -In-School Suspension and suspended parking pass
for 15 Days
7th Tardy to School or Class -In-School Suspension Saturday and suspended
parking pass for the remainder of the semester
